Saturday, February 29, 2020 - Nice, but still a bit tight. Or rather drying at least. On opening it smelled of blood and was unpleasant, but it only took a few minutes to open up. A lot of stony minerals, but the dominant flavors were olives and bacon fat. Interestingly the olives receding when drinking it along with tapenade crusted lamb chops. Very nice, but still seems quite young.

Did not decant and it threw some sediment at the very end.
